CABLEGRAMS.
[by ELECTIIIC TELF.QRA.Pn—copyright.] Heuter's Telegrams, . ..' London, Juno 18. Keoeivcd June 19, 9.50 p,m.—Tho cargo of frozen mutton ex steamship Oukco Las been sold at 5d to 5Jd per lb. The meat was in excellent condition. Sydney, June; 19... Sailed, tliia afternoon—P.M.S. City of Sydney, for San Francisco, via Auckland, Tho insurances on Sutton's tobacco factory, destroyed by fire last'night, amount to £15,000. The New Zealand office is interested to the extent of £7OOO, but most of this was reinsured.
London, June 18.
Tho cricket match at Cambridge, between the' Australians and Cambriclgo University, was presumed and concluded to-day, and resulted in a .victory for the Visitors by ono; innings and 81 runs, Homo "team in their second innings only succeeded' in putting together 93 runs.. The princi- | pal scorers were Wright, caught, '24; and Paravicini, nofc'.'but, 1 25, , The weathor was cold i)iKt' , jnclement, : .mKl there, was bub a small spectators, ■ •
Melboukne, Friday. Received 20th Juiie,'l,ll p.ni, In tho Legislative Assembly last night, tho Premier introduced the (resolutions of the Sydney convention with reference to tlie proposed federal- council, which wero well received by the.House, London, Juno 19,
Tho Times.;to-day states that the Porto lias addressed a note to tlio English Government proposing a withdrawal of British troops from Egypt, and replacing them by a Turkish force, or by a mixed Turkish, English, french, Italian, and Spanish force.
The Bank of England rate of discount has been reduced to 2 per cent. The Pall Mall Gazette to-day denies tho truth of the statement recently .que'rent that a largo force of Gallas was to be despatched from Abyssinia tou'olievotlie Egyptian-garrison'.at Kassalai.
The Gazette states that King Joh-, annes, of Abyssinia, has only undertaken to facilitate tlio retreat of the garrison from that town, and will not send a force to its f relief. ' Detachments of Royal Engineers now under orders to proceed from Chatham to Egypt without delay. Tho actual destination of the force is not yet known.
